Park Shin Hye is Casual Sexy in NYC for InStyle Korea and Reveals She Wants to Act Opposite Yoo Seung Ho

The June issue of InStyle Korea manages the feat of incorporating four of my favorite things all in one handy spread. Park Shin Hye was in New York City last month to attend the Dramefever Awards and managed to squeeze in a lovely photo shoot for InStyle Korea. I adore NYC and its sidewalks and cityscape so it’s already a treat to see Shin Hye posting prettily around the city. Then the photo shoot tosses in to-die-for glorious hair that makes me want to run to the salon for an immediate blowout, and on top of that Park Shin Hye revealed in the accompanying interview that she really wants to act opposite Yoo Seung Ho. Girl say whut? She has the supremely good taste of wanting to act with mah baby boy? Just doing that So Ji Sub MV wasn’t enough for her? She wants a full length drama to ogle him? I don’t blame her at all. She’s probably still giggling about how Yoo Seung Ho added a kiss scene between them in the MV that wasn’t originally scripted.

Park Shin Hye was asked if she wanted to do a noona-dongsaeng romance since it’s all the rage in K-dramas nowadays and she’s up for it and wants to act opposite Yoo Seung Ho the most. She used to see him as just a dongsaeng but, like the rest of the world, has come to see him as very manly and all grown up after watching him in Missing You. Park Shin Hye also revealed that she’s quite athletic and dreams about doing an action style project like Tomb Raider one day where she’s the kick-ass heroine out to save the day. Ha Ji Won has that entire character type covered but she will need a successor actress one day to take over and maybe Shin Hye can who do it. Who knows but at least she wants to try something different. The casual outfits Shin Hye wears in this shoot are all very wearable but I highly recommend she snag the va-va-voom open back white gown for her closet so she can wear it for award shows instead of the usual frumpy gowns she dons.
